New Proof F&B concept to be rolled out at East Midlands, Stansted and Manchester

16 Jun 2018 by Mark Caswell
Proof bar concept from MAG

Airport group MAG has unveiled a new food-led bar concept which will be rolled out across its three UK airports.

Proof will debut at East Midlands airport this summer, before being introduced at Manchester and London Stansted.

In each case the bar will be numbered according to the year in which the host airport commenced commercial flight operations, in East Midland’s case Proof 65.

MAG said that the venue “will ‘nod’ towards the local history of the airport and area, and will also feature the work of local artists on its walls”.

Proof 65 at East Midlands Airport

Proof 65 will offer small plates including egg and Red Leicester cheese frittata, and hot smoked salmon fish cake with gin aioli.

The drinks menu will include 15 different gins, including local specialities Two Birds from market Harborough, Burleighs from Loughborough, and Nelsons from Uttoxeter.

The bars will be operated by the MAG lounges team behind the Escape and 1903 Lounge brands.

Commenting on the news Beth Brewster, executive vice president, lounges, MAG, said:

“MAG is innovative in the UK in establishing its own in-house food and beverage product. Ultimately, we are trying to give our passengers the best possible choice of environment as they spend time in our terminals, whether that’s at an airport lounge, at a MAG-operated bar, or at one of our fantastic partner brand restaurant, bars and coffee shops.”
